One of the most frequent causes of AC failure is a lack of maintenance. Many homeowners overlook the importance of regular servicing for their air conditioning units. Dust and debris can accumulate in the filters and coils, leading to reduced efficiency and potential breakdowns. When the system is not cleaned and maintained, it can struggle to cool the home effectively, and in some cases, it may stop working altogether. Regular maintenance checks can help identify these issues before they escalate, ensuring that the AC unit operates smoothly throughout the hot months.

Another common reason for an AC unit to fail is a refrigerant leak. Refrigerant is essential for the cooling process, and if there is a leak, the system cannot cool the air effectively. Homeowners may notice that their AC is blowing warm air or that the system is running longer than usual without adequately cooling the space. Electrical issues can also lead to sudden AC failures. Air conditioning systems rely on various electrical components, including capacitors, contactors, and circuit boards. If any of these components fail, the entire system may shut down. Homeowners may notice that their AC unit is not turning on at all or that it turns on and off frequently. These electrical problems can be complex and often require the expertise of a qualified technician to diagnose and repair. Thermostat problems are another potential culprit behind an AC unit’s sudden failure. If the thermostat is malfunctioning, it may not communicate properly with the air conditioning system, leading to inconsistent temperatures or complete shutdowns. Homeowners should check the thermostat settings and ensure that it is functioning correctly. If the thermostat appears to be working but the AC still fails to operate, it may be time to consult a professional for further diagnosis.

Clogged drain lines can also cause significant issues for air conditioning systems. The drain line is responsible for removing excess moisture from the unit. If it becomes clogged with dirt, algae, or other debris, it can lead to water buildup, which may cause the system to shut down to prevent water damage. Homeowners should regularly check and clean the drain line to avoid this problem. Another issue that can lead to AC failure is a blocked or dirty air filter. The air filter plays a crucial role in maintaining indoor air quality and ensuring that the AC unit operates efficiently. When the filter becomes clogged, it restricts airflow, causing the system to work harder and potentially leading to overheating and failure. Homeowners should check and replace their air filters regularly to keep their systems running smoothly.
